If you smell gas or hear a blowing or hissing noise, open a window and get everyone out quickly. Turn off the gas, using the outside main valve, if you can, and call the gas company from a neighbor’s home.

For added safety, shut off your home’s main gas supply using the … WebSep 22, 2024 · Shut off the Gas Valve. Rotate the handle of the shutoff valve 1/4 turn until it stops. When turned off, the handle should be at a 90-degree angle to the pathway of the pipe itself; a handle parallel to the pipe indicates an open valve. Stop the gas from coming into your water heater. If you’re working with a gas water heater, look for the gas supply line, which is usually yellow in color and near the bottom of the water heater. Switch the handle on the supply line to the “off” position to stop the gas.
